JinkoSolar (JKS) Q4 Earnings and Revenues Miss Estimates
Read MoreHide Full Article
JinkoSolar Holding Co., Ltd. (JKS - Free Report) reported fourth-quarter 2016 non-GAAP earnings per American Depositary Share (ADS) of 88 cents that missed the Zacks Consensus Estimate of $1.33 by 33.8%. The reported figure also declined 62.4% from the year-ago quarter earnings of $2.34 per ADS.
For 2016, the company reported earnings per ADS of $4.85 per share, which beat the Zacks Consensus Estimate of $4.11 by 17.3%.
Total Revenue
In the quarter under review, JinkoSolar’s total revenue of $737.6 million missed the Zacks Consensus Estimate of $761 million by 3.1%.
On a year-over-year basis too, the top line declined 21.3%, primarily due to a decline in average selling prices of solar modules in the quarter.
Full-year revenues came in at $3.08 billion, missing the Zacks Consensus Estimate of $3.14 billion by 1.9%. However, reported revenues improved 24.2% from the year-ago figure of $2.48 billion, primarily owing to the increase in shipments of solar modules.
Quarterly Highlights
In the fourth quarter of 2016, total solar product shipment was 1,733 megawatts (MW), up 1.4% year over year. In 2016, total solar product shipment was 6,656 MW compared with 4,512 MW in 2015.
JinkoSolar’s total operating expenses declined 1.8% year over year to $93.9 million, primarily due to lower selling and marketing and general and administrative expenses.
The company incurred $10.7 million as interest expenses, down 15.2%.

As of Dec 31, 2016, JinkoSolar had cash and cash equivalents of $360.3 million, down from $654.4 million as of Dec 31, 2015.
Total interest bearing debts as of Dec 31, 2016 were $891.7 million compared with $1.59 billion as of Dec 31, 2015.
Guidance
For the first quarter of 2017, JinkoSolar expects total solar module shipments in the range of 1.9–2.0 GW.
For the full year, the company anticipates total solar module shipments to the band of 8.5–9.0 GW.
Peer Releases
First Solar Inc. (FSLR - Free Report) reported fourth-quarter 2016 earnings of $1.24 per share, which beat the Zacks Consensus Estimate of 97 cents by 27.8%. The reported number, however, declined 22.5% from the prior-year figure of $1.60.
SunPower Corp. reported fourth-quarter 2016 loss of 73 cents per share, wider than the Zacks Consensus Estimate of loss of 51 cents. In the year-ago period, the company had posted earnings of $1.62 per share.
